Vocabulary Is a repeating decimal a rational number?

1 Answer

4 votes

Answer:

yes

Explanation:

repeating decimal. when a fraction is changed to a decimal and the remainder is not zero, a digit or a block of digits will eventually start to repeat. terminating or repeating decimal. since a rational number is a number that can be written as a fraction, every rational number can be expressed as either.
